Sphalerite
specimen number:
2024805
location:
Cumberland Mine, Smith Co., Tennessee, USA
description:
Beautiful grouping of black lustrous sphalerite crystal set on a small amount of breccia limestone matrix. Measures 6.0 x 5.5 x 3.0 cm. One crystal lightly cleaved, this very difficult to see without looking quite closely. Shows nicely all around. Good example for the species from material collected in the 1990s.
